行业资讯

云端来块GD,万网虚拟主机也能秒杀文字海报

2026-01-20 11:17:14 行业资讯 浏览:2次


咱们先说说那“云服务器”这词,听着是不是顿时脑子里冒出一堆重型服务器和海量数据中心的画面?其实,别怕,我不讲太深!今天的主角是那老少皆宜的 GD 图像库——它就在你万网虚拟主机里,帮你快速生成文字海报、验证码、封面图,甚至别致的动态海报。要知道在繁忙的互联网时代,文字展示可不是简简单单排版这么几句话,Adobe 或者 Photoshop 都只能坐在那里嘟囔“我强大”,而 GD 就那两行代码玩就得了,省钱又省时,嘿嘿。

首先,让我们给这辆 “云服务器小包车” 做一次底片式的检查。万网的云主机大多采用 Debian、CentOS 等系统,直接跑 `yum install gd gd-devel` (CentOS) 或者 `apt-get install php-gd` (Debian),你就能在 PHP 下直接携带 GD 扩展,轻轻一点就能让你的网页突然变身成为一个“画画机器人”。别以为我在吹,真有这么神奇——把这条安装命令发给服务器,等 2 分钟,云端已经把你报废了。

拆开看,GD 主要是三件必备的:画布、画笔、颜色。比如,你想做一张可爱小姐姐的“我爱吃饺子”海报,只需先 `imagestring()` 或者更高级的 `imagettftext()`,对吧?但这里重点:如果你想让文字看起来像“站在 TikTok 那里打卡”一样炫,如果不支持中文,就只能被迫改用英文字样,失去文化韵味。幸运的是,万网云主机多数默认已经有本地简体中文字体,或者你可以把字库上传到 `/usr/share/fonts/truetype/`,那这笔 “跨足国际化” 的荷包其实不大: 50 元一块,云服务已经涵盖。

万网虚拟主机gd字体

说说这玩意儿在云端的表现。云服务器往往弹性伸缩,突发高并发时无法人手管辖的时候,GD 并不会像本地 Nginx 那样拖慢 CPU,算是“云上压缩机”里的另一道菜。只要你在调用之前加一点缓存,像 `apc_store()` 或者 `redis`,那你就能把生成的大量海报缓存到内存,真正做到了“秒传”。对于那些需要做“动态社交墙”或“实时主播直播背板”的小伙伴,这点真的花瓣滴滴超得起。少数同学说:如果你想给网吧打卡的 A4 纸,GD 太占 CPU 了,毕竟是编译成二进制了,了解情况后招数是改用 `imagettfbbox()` 先预估文字比例,然后再绘制,算作“先算后画”。

中国的运营商多半都有通过 CDN 分发图像的功能,使用 GD 生成的图纸可以直接放到阿里云 OSS、七牛云桶里,再做 CDN 加速。记得当时有一篇博客(来源:知乎2264号)告诉我,海报生成 + CDN + Edge 缓存,总共可以把访问量弹升 3 倍, 价格偏月租几元上下。其实把这套流程包装成一次“逆向现场”会更有趣:在你的浏览器里点点鼠标,后台跑它,就给你一张跟你自己自拍相似的全身穿漫画衬衫的海报,一不小心你会觉得光是 look 就挺治愈的。

可)。 反说了该使用的函数更细硬汉,根本不22得好让帮硬再给"源源"打字,光算推分 Flow 更更加化,担所当虽被3 व्येश बिक्री '入口免费看'